What Happens When A Domain Expires
There are a variety of steps that will occur during a domain name expiration:
Step 1:
Domain expiration alerts: Prior to domain name registration expiration, Domain.com will begin sending reminders to you via email. At least two alerts will be sent before expiration, and one within five days of expiration.
Step 2:
Domain name registration expires: If the domain has not been renewed by the owner prior to the expiry date, the domains status will be changed to what is called a Renewal Grace Period. Under this status, you can still renew the domain name without incurring additional fees for a grace period of thirty days. As early as one day after expiration, your domain name will be deactivated and replaced with a parking page indicating the domain name has expired, and other services you have associated with the domain name may no longer function.
Step 3:
Renewal grace period ends: Once this period ends, the expired domain names status is changed to Registrar Hold. During this thirty-day period, the original domain owner may pay a redemption fee as well as the renewal fee.

Expired Domains And Failed Payments
If we cant charge the credit card on file for your site, your domain will remain active for 15 days past the renewal date. Well make additional attempts to charge your card every five days after the initially failed charge. After the third attempt, 15 days after the payment was due, the domain will officially expire and will no longer connect to your site.
After your domain expires, youll have a 30 day grace period to renew your domain through Squarespace. To renew an expired domain, ensure that your site is active and has a valid credit card linked, then reactivate your domain in your Domains panel.
After 30 days , the domain will be released back to the registrar. How you reactivate the domain depends on the domains registrar:
- If your domains registrar is Squarespace Domains LLC, contact us and well help you reactivate the domain.
- If your domains registrar is Tucows, you can use this form to request they renew your domain. If they can renew the domain, the renewal price is up to them, and you can connect it to your site as a third-party domain.

Hidden Costs Of Domain Name Renewals
Domain renewals can be inflated by hidden costs of services or addons you may have selected while buying the domain.
You dont necessarily need to pay for these again especially if you have opted for cheaper services that do the same thing.
1. WHOIS and Domain Privacy
ICANN requires every domain owner to provide their contact information which is then added to a public record called the WHOIS database.
This includes you name or company name, address, phone number, and email address.
They do this so that others can contact you to buy your domain name, resolve copyright issues, pitch potential business partnerships, and more.
While there are upsides to the WHOIS database, it can also lead to spam and fraudulent emails and phone calls.
This is why many domain registrars sell an addon called Domain Privacy Protection which typically costs an additional $9.99 per year.
When you buy it, the domain registrar will hide your info and display their companys data instead.
However, due to privacy laws, especially in the EU, much of the info in the WHOIS database had been redacted. So you may not need this service at all.
The problem is that often registrars automatically add it to the cart. You have to remove it if you dont want to pay for it.

When Websites Cease To Exist
In 2010, the Dallas Cowboys website blinked off the Web when the team failed to renew its domain name. During the down time, which lasted a couple of days, fans could not visit the website, instead viewing a picture of children playing soccer. Web surfers may see less than that if they visit your site after it expires.

Know The Terms Of Your Domain Name Registration
The most important thing you can do to protect your domain name is to know the terms of your domain name registration. Options and fees for renewing domain names, including expired ones, vary by registrar so be sure to read your registrars terms of service carefully to understand the options, fees, and terms of renewing your domain name registration. Its also important to keep your contact information up to date so you receive notices of any changes to your registrars terms of service.
